Can somebody recommend a good open-source CMS (Content Management
System - similar to xoops, phpnuke, tiki) written in JSP/Java. I did a
search in sourceforge.net for CMS but all of them are written in PHP.

The reason I'm interested in a JSP based CMS is because I am having a
hard time getting PHP to talk to Mysql and also I have more experience
with JSP/Java environment.

I would recommend LENYA - http://cocoon.apache.org/lenya/
It is based on XML Processing, written in Java and uses many Apache
Cocoon as its basis.
